Dishes
XO Radish CakeA Cantonese dim sum dish made from shredded radish and XO sauce, steamed to a soft, savory texture with rich umami flavors.
Three-Thread NoodlesA classic Chinese dish featuring egg threads, carrot strips, and greens stir-fried with noodles for a balanced, savory flavor.
Lao Qi Yu PiA cold dish made from fish skin mixed with vegetables and a tangy dressing, popular in Cantonese cuisine.
Pan-fried Leek DumplingsPan-fried leek dumplings are made with fresh leek and pork filling, pan-seared until golden and crispy on the bottom, offering a savory and satisfying bite.
Tender Beef MeatballsTender beef balls made from fresh beef, mixed with starch, egg white, and seasonings, shaped by hand or machine into round meatballs, then cooked by boiling or steaming for a chewy, smooth texture.
Lean Pork Stone-Milled Rice Noodle RollA Cantonese specialty featuring lean pork wrapped in delicate rice noodle sheets made from stone-milled batter, steamed to perfection for a smooth and savory bite.
Blanched Fresh LettuceA dish featuring fresh lettuce quickly blanched in boiling water and lightly dressed with soy sauce and sesame oil, preserving its crisp texture and natural flavor.
Garlic Steamed Spare RibsA dish featuring pork ribs marinated with garlic, soy sauce, cooking wine, and starch, then steamed until tender and juicy with a rich garlic aroma.
Crab Stick Seaweed RollA Japanese dish made with crab stick, seaweed, and rice, rolled and steamed or pan-fried for a fresh, savory flavor.
Pan-fried Radish CakePan-fried radish cake is a Chinese dim sum made from white radish and glutinous rice flour. Grated radish is mixed with rice flour and water, steamed into blocks, then sliced and pan-fried until golden brown on both sides, crispy outside and tender inside.
